Back to MCP directory
publicPublicdnsLocal runtime

memory-box-mcp

Memory Box MCP服务器为Cline和Claude Desktop提供与Memory Box实例交互的工具,支持语义记忆的保存、搜索和格式化。

article

README

🚀 如何在Cline中配置和使用Memory Box MCP服务:详细指南

本指南详细介绍了如何在Cline中配置和使用Memory Box MCP服务,帮助你快速上手并解决可能遇到的问题。

🚀 快速开始

安装与运行

依赖安装

执行以下命令安装项目依赖:

npm install

启动服务

依赖安装完成后,使用以下命令启动服务:

npm start

📦 安装指南

配置步骤

环境变量设置

编辑Cline配置文件,路径如下:

~/Library/Application Support/Code/User/globalStorage/saoudrizwan.claude-dev/settings/cline-mcp.json

在该文件中添加以下内容:

"memory-box-mcp": {
  "command": "node",
  "args": [
    "<项目路径>/build/index.js"
  ],
  "env": {
    "MEMORY_BOX_API_URL": "https://你的Memory Box实例",
    "MEMORY_BOX_TOKEN": "你的令牌",
    "DEFAULT_BUCKET": "默认存储桶名称",
    "SYSTEM_PROMPT": "自定义系统提示内容"
  },
  "disabled": false,
  "autoApprove": []
}

💻 使用示例

系统提示的自定义

步骤:

  1. 打开终端,进入项目目录:
cd <项目路径>
  1. 查看当前系统提示
npm run prompt-helper -- view
  1. 重置为默认提示
npm run prompt-helper -- reset
  1. 验证自定义提示
npm run prompt-helper -- validate

📚 详细文档

其他配置选项

  • MEMORY_BOX_API_URL:指定Memory Box服务的URL。
  • MEMORY_BOX_TOKEN:用于身份验证的令牌。
  • DEFAULT_BUCKET:默认存储桶名称。

故障排除

  1. 确认令牌配置正确。
  2. 检查Memory Box服务是否正常运行且可访问。
  3. 查看Cline日志获取错误信息。

开发指南

步骤:

  1. 修改源代码位于:
<项目路径>/src/
  1. 重建服务:
npm run build
  1. 重启Cline以应用更改。
help

Runtime guide

cloud

Hosted runtime

Hosted servers run from a provider-managed environment. You usually connect the MCP client to the hosted endpoint or follow the provider's authorization flow, without keeping a local process alive

  1. Open provider connection page
  2. Authorize or copy endpoint
  3. Connect from your MCP client
terminal

Local runtime / other methods

Local servers run on your own machine or infrastructure. You normally copy the server_config into your MCP client, install the required package, and provide env variables from env_schema when needed

  1. Copy server_config
  2. Install required package
  3. Fill env variables and restart client